This is my mom's favorite book that she gifted me years ago and I finally read it. I was intimidated by how large of a book it is and the idea of a family saga didn't sound appealing. I'm glad I finally gave it a try. The characters are so frustrating but the story is beautiful. I liked how it would zip forward in time sometimes from one paragraph to the next and didn't just have a bunch of filler to account for the time that passed.
I was pleasantly surprised that after all of the tragedy in this book that at the end a generational curse was broken and Justine was able to give herself a chance at happiness that her mother and grandmother had not had.
